Add two new packages for self-hosted brewing controller support: secubox-app-picobrew: - LXC container-based PicoBrew Server installation - Alpine Linux rootfs with Python/Flask environment - UCI configuration for port, memory, brewing defaults - procd service management with respawn - Commands: install, uninstall, update, status, logs, shell luci-app-picobrew: - Modern dashboard UI with SecuBox styling - Service controls (start/stop/restart/install/update) - Real-time status monitoring and logs - Settings page for server and brewing configuration - RPCD backend with full API coverage Supports PicoBrew Zymatic, Z, Pico C, and Pico Pro devices. Repository: https://github.com/CyberMind-FR/picobrew-server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
18 lines
427 B
JSON
18 lines
427 B
JSON
{
|
|
"luci-app-picobrew": {
|
|
"description": "Grant access to PicoBrew Server management",
|
|
"read": {
|
|
"ubus": {
|
|
"luci.picobrew": ["get_status", "get_config", "get_logs", "get_sessions", "get_recipes", "get_install_progress"]
|
|
},
|
|
"uci": ["picobrew"]
|
|
},
|
|
"write": {
|
|
"ubus": {
|
|
"luci.picobrew": ["set_config", "start", "stop", "restart", "install", "uninstall", "update"]
|
|
},
|
|
"uci": ["picobrew"]
|
|
}
|
|
}
|
|
}
|